What is the output of the following program ?

main (){
int x = 2, y = 5;
if(x < y) return (x = x + y);
else printf ("z1");
printf("z2");
  1. A.

    z2

  2. B.

    z1z2

  3. C.

    Compilation error

  4. D.

    None of these

Correct answer: D

The condition (x < y) evaluates to true since 2 is less than 5. The code executes the return statement, which terminates the function immediately. Therefore, the printf statements are unreachable and no output is produced.
